Today I called back east and spoke with a Dodge "on the job" coordinator (877-ON-THE-JOB). The $300 Jake brake is only available to those who own a business - any business, including a farm. You would be asked to provide proof of income from this business.

Being a farm bereau member WILL NOT get you anything except a $500 discount on the purchase of a new vehicle. I was told these are 2 completely seperate programs.

I also found that if you go to the website it doesn't mention anything about farm bereau - just bussiness owners.
